Reasons to consider the AMD Radeon RX 5500M

  • Videocard is newer: launch date 4 year(s) 0 month(s) later
  • 2.4x more core clock speed: 1448 MHz vs 600 MHz
  • 30.2x more texture fill rate: 144.76 GT/s vs 4.8 GTexel / s
  • A newer manufacturing process allows for a more powerful, yet cooler running videocard: 7 nm vs 40 nm
  • 2x more maximum memory size: 4 GB vs 2 GB
  • 13.7x better performance in PassMark - G3D Mark: 3166 vs 231
